System Emulation Engineer

2 Months ago • All levels • System Design

Job Summary

Job Description

As a System Emulation Engineer at Cirrus Logic, you will be involved in the ASIC product development and test process. You will port ASIC RTL code onto FPGA, design test benches, interpret requirements into test plans, and test different blocks on the FPGA. The role also involves contributing to product definition, prototype evaluation, and product release to ensure customer requirements are met. The role requires strong diagnostic and analytical skills and the ability to work in a dynamic environment.
Must have:
  • Master's/Bachelor's degree in Electronics Engineering.
  • Experience with FPGA devices and associated tool flows.
  • Experience with hands-on bench testing and debugging.
  • Experience with in-circuit emulators and bus interfaces.
  • Strong diagnostic and analytical skills.
  • Ability to interpret schematic diagrams
Good to have:
  • Experience working in the semiconductor industry.
  • Some PCB design experience would also be beneficial.
  • Experience in Python scripting is helpful.
  • Familiarity with DACs/ADCs/DSPs would be useful.

Job Details

At Cirrus Logic, mixed-signal engineering drives our company. We develop high-performance, low-power signal processing solutions in audio, voice, and haptics, delivering innovative end-user experiences and solving difficult challenges for new generations of mobile and consumer devices. While breaking the innovation barrier, we’ve also built an award-winning company culture thanks to our extraordinary workforce, ongoing efforts to champion and promote diversity, and our workplace principles of equality and fairness. Do you enjoy working alongside the industry's top engineers and solving sophisticated challenges for the world's leading consumer brands? Join our team and help us continue making this an exceptional workplace! We have a great opportunity for a talented senior-level System Emulation Engineer to join our emulation team. We will also consider someone with less industry experience if they have a proven track-record of hands-on work with hardware and can demonstrate an enthusiasm for electronics. In this role, you will have the opportunity to work in the development team evaluating our industry-leading mixed-signal ASICs, prototyping on an FPGA, and developing Proof-of-Concept systems. You will become part of an organisation that operates at the forefront of cutting-edge technology. In return, we offer a unique environment where contribution is heavily rewarded! This role is based in either our Newbury or Edinburgh office.

Responsibilities:

  • Assist in the ASIC product development and test process
  • Port ASIC RTL code onto FPGA with minimal changes ready for pre-Si testing
  • Port systems onto FPGAs to test Proof of Concept architectures and IPs
  • Design test benches on FPGAs for testing mixed-signal devices
  • Interpret requirements into test plans to identify architectural improvements and bugs
  • Demonstrate the ability to test and validate different blocks on the FPGA. The eventual goal is to construct an automated regression test for the complete design
  • Contribute to product definition, prototype evaluation, test development & product release to ensure that the ASIC will meet the customers’ requirements
  • Participate in project meetings and reviews

Required Skills and Qualifications:

  • Master’s/Bachelor’s degree (and/or equivalent) and background in Electronics Engineering
  • Familiar with the capabilities of FPGA devices and associated tool flows
  • Experience with hands-on bench testing and debugging of hardware, firmware and software in a system
  • Experience with in-circuit emulators and bus interfaces and analysers
  • Strong diagnostic and analytical skills
  • An innovative, creative, lateral and logical-thinking problem solver
  • Excellent attention to detail and ability to interpret results
  • Able to work to tight and variable time scales
  • Strong ability to relay complex information and collaborate with diverse teams using high-level communication skills
  • Experience working in the semiconductor industry is a definite plus
  • Able to interpret and understand schematic diagrams. Some PCB design experience would also be beneficial
  • Experience in Python scripting is helpful
  • Familiarity with DACs/ADCs/DSPs would be useful
This position can be based in either our Newbury office or our Edinburgh office. #LI-PD1 At Cirrus Logic, we believe that diversity drives innovation and we are committed to encouraging an open and collaborative culture where different approaches, ideas and points of view are respected and valued. Our aim is to promote a workplace where everyone can contribute irrespective of race, colour, national origin, religion or belief, gender or gender identity, sexual orientation, age, marital status, pregnancy status or disability.

Similar Jobs

Kavalirio - Systems Engineer III

Kavalirio

Jacksonville, Florida, United States (On-Site)
1 Week ago
bytedance - Financial Risk Strategy Expert - Global Payment

bytedance

Singapore (On-Site)
8 Months ago
Telastra - Software Engineer - Java Microservices

Telastra

Bengaluru, Karnataka, India (On-Site)
2 Weeks ago
NVIDIA - Senior Malware Research Architect

NVIDIA

Tel Aviv-Yafo, Tel Aviv District, Israel (On-Site)
4 Months ago
Temporal Technologies - Senior Staff Product Manager, AI

Temporal Technologies

(Remote)
1 Month ago
Survay Monkey - Information Systems Engineer III

Survay Monkey

Ottawa, Ontario, Canada (Hybrid)
1 Week ago
Passive Logic - Embedded Database Systems Engineer

Passive Logic

Salt Lake City, Utah, United States (On-Site)
1 Month ago
CharacterAI - Research Engineer, ML Systems

CharacterAI

New York, New York, United States (On-Site)
3 Months ago
Apple - GNSS RF System Engineer

Apple

San Diego, California, United States (On-Site)
1 Month ago
Power Integrations - Senior Engineer, System Engineering Automotive

Power Integrations

Pasig, Metro Manila, Philippines (On-Site)
3 Months 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Pixel zoo studios - Rigger

Pixel zoo studios

Brisbane, Queensland, Australia (On-Site)
1 Month ago
Ingenuity Studios, LLC - CG Lead

Ingenuity Studios, LLC

Vancouver, British Columbia, Canada (Remote)
1 Year ago
Aristocrat - .NET Developer

Aristocrat

Tel Aviv-Yafo, Tel Aviv District, Israel (Hybrid)
1 Month ago
Agara labs - Engineering Manager

Agara labs

Bengaluru, Karnataka, India (Remote)
2 Months ago
Cadence - Principal Software Engineer

Cadence

Shanghai, Shanghai, China (On-Site)
9 Months ago
Canonical - Desktop and Embedded Linux Field Engineer

Canonical

Taipei City, Taiwan (On-Site)
1 Month ago
UPF Industries  - Design Trainee

UPF Industries

Chicopee, Massachusetts, United States (On-Site)
1 Month ago
Google - Software Engineer III, Site Reliability Engineering

Google

Warsaw, Masovian Voivodeship, Poland (On-Site)
2 Months ago
Hawkeye Innovations - Match Operations Assistant - Stuttgart

Hawkeye Innovations

Stuttgart, Baden-Württemberg, Germany (On-Site)
2 Months ago
Whatnot - Senior Compensation Analyst

Whatnot

New York, New York, United States (On-Site)
2 Months ago

Get notifed when new similar jobs are uploaded

Jobs in Newbury, England, United Kingdom

Triple dot studios - Group Reporting Manager

Triple dot studios

London, England, United Kingdom (Hybrid)
2 Months ago
Epic Games - Senior UI Artist

Epic Games

London, England, United Kingdom (On-Site)
5 Months ago
Humanitarian Operations - Procurement and Admin Coordinator

Humanitarian Operations

Edinburgh, Scotland, United Kingdom (On-Site)
1 Week ago
Epic Games - Senior Platform Programmer

Epic Games

London, England, United Kingdom (On-Site)
3 Months ago
Cloud Imperium Games - Producer

Cloud Imperium Games

Manchester, England, United Kingdom (On-Site)
2 Weeks ago
version 1 - Technical Lead (Full Stack Java)

version 1

Birmingham, England, United Kingdom (On-Site)
4 Months ago
Universally Speaking - Turkish Games Tester

Universally Speaking

England, United Kingdom (On-Site)
2 Months ago
Clearwater Analytics - Lead Implementation Associate

Clearwater Analytics

Edinburgh, Scotland, United Kingdom (On-Site)
1 Month ago
Ninja theory - Programming

Ninja theory

Cambridge, England, United Kingdom (On-Site)
2 Days ago
Aardman  - 3rd Assistant Director

Aardman

Bristol, England, United Kingdom (On-Site)
1 Week ago

Get notifed when new similar jobs are uploaded

System Design Jobs

Meta - Software Engineer, Systems ML - SW/HW Co-design

Meta

New York, New York, United States (Remote)
7 Months ago
rivos - Deep Learning Systems Architect

rivos

Santa Clara, California, United States (Hybrid)
2 Weeks ago
extreme network - Sr. Systems Engineer

extreme network

Munich, Bavaria, Germany (Remote)
3 Months ago
Samsung Semiconductor - Staff Software Engineer – Storage Systems and Protocols

Samsung Semiconductor

San Jose, California, United States (On-Site)
2 Months ago
Next Level Business Services - Systems Engineer

Next Level Business Services

Redmond, Washington, United States (On-Site)
8 Months ago
Qualcomm - Auto Systems Staff Engineer

Qualcomm

Bengaluru, Karnataka, India (On-Site)
1 Month ago
Marsh McLennan - IT Systems Engineer

Marsh McLennan

Mexico City, Mexico (Hybrid)
1 Month ago
Qualcomm - Camera ISP Algorithm System Engineer

Qualcomm

Shanghai, China (On-Site)
1 Month ago
Survay Monkey - Senior Systems Engineer - DevPlatform Team

Survay Monkey

Bengaluru, Karnataka, India (Hybrid)
2 Months ago
Qualcomm - SoC Infrastructure IP System HW Architect - RAS

Qualcomm

San Diego, California, United States (On-Site)
1 Month ago

Get notifed when new similar jobs are uploaded

About The Company

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

Edinburgh, Scotland, United Kingdom (On-Site)

Austin, Texas, United States (Hybrid)

Austin, Texas, United States (Hybrid)

View All Jobs

Get notified when new jobs are added by cirrus logic

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ug